Hunting guides join up

PA Wellington Registered professional hunting guides have formed a national association at a meeting in Wellington. The Professional Hunting Guides’ Association will set standards of conduct for registered guides and advise the national professional hunting guides registration committee, which was established by the Minister of Forests under the Wild Animal Control Act, 1977, earlier this year. The association elected Mr Gary Joll, of Lake Tekapo, as its first president. The Forest Service’s director of environmental forestry, Mr Murray Hosking, said 32 professional guides were now registered. “It is now the task of the association to set and maintain high standards in what is proving to be a fast-growing tourist industry,” he said.
